Luciana Lepore is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Virology and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Luciana Lepore has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 438 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Infectious Diseases, 5 papers in Virology and 5 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Luciana Lepore's work include COVID-19 Clinical Research Studies (6 papers), HIV Research and Treatment (5 papers) and S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(4 papers). Luciana Lepore is often cited by papers focused on COVID-19 Clinical Research Studies (6 papers), HIV Research and Treatment (5 papers) and S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(4 papers). Luciana Lepore coll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and United Kingdom. Luciana Lepore's co-authors include Emanuele Nicastri, Giuseppe Ippolito, Andrea Antinori, Fabrizio Palmieri, Tommaso Ascoli Bartoli, Silvia Murachelli, Luisa Marchioni, Nicola Petrosillo, Gianpiero D’Offizi and Annalisa Mondi and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Virology and Journal of Antimicrobial Chemotherapy.
